Since its April 2025 release, the official "Tabola Bale" music video has racked up over 241 million views on YouTube. But its impact went far beyond streaming numbers. The song became an offline sensation, performed live at the Merdeka Palace during Indonesia's 80th Independence Day celebrations. In a moment that captured the nation's imagination, even President Prabowo Subianto was seen smiling and dancing along. The song's infectious rhythm also spread to the international stage, with MotoGP riders dancing to it in Mataram, West Nusa Tenggara, turning a post-race parade into a mass dance celebration.

The massive viewership numbers have translated into a robust creator economy. Brands have shifted substantial advertising budgets from traditional television networks to digital video campaigns. Hyper-localized influencer marketing is now standard practice, with brands leveraging micro-influencers who speak local dialects (such as Javanese, Sundanese, or Balinese) to build authentic consumer trust.

Traditional TV dramas (Sinetron) have found a second life online. Over-the-top clips, dramatic confrontations, and meme-worthy reaction videos from shows like Ikatan Cinta generate millions of views on short-form video platforms. No discussion of Indonesian entertainment is complete without addressing the viral hits that unite the nation. In 2025, one song dominated all others: . This unlikely collaboration by musicians Silet Open Up, Jacson Zeran, Juan Reza, and Diva Aurel became a cultural force of nature. The song's power lies in its creative fusion of modern beats with authentic Minangkabau cultural elements.
